
#EndSARS protest: They say you full of shit – Treysongz blast Buhari
American singer, Tremaine Aldon Neverson, popularly known as ‘Trey Songz has taken a swipe at President Mohammadu Buhari over his alleged nonchalant attitude towards the call for an end to police brutality in Nigeria
Following the outrage of the protest for the end of the SARS police unit which was said to be dissolved by the IGP on Sunday, he also ordered all officers and men of the now defunct Special anti-robbery Squad to be redeployed with immediate effect.
Reacting to this in a tweet via his official Twitter account, Treysongz blasted Buhari for being mute over such sensitive issue for a very long time.
He also faulted the new policy released by the IGP, stating that re-employing the same men into other offices wasn’t a good plan.
